/*######################################## Home page ######################################################*/ 
#homepage {/***** mise en forme de la div homepage ****/
	width:650px;
	text-align:center;
	height:250px;
	overflow:auto;
	margin-left:20px;
	border: 1px solid #999999;
	padding:5px;
}
/*######################################## PAGINATION ######################################################*/ 
.pagination {
		width:540px;
		text-align:center;
		margin:2px auto;
		clear:both;
		
}

/*.pagination a  {
		color:blue;
		
}


.pagination a:hover  {
		color:red;
		
}
*//*######################################## Actu avec homepage ######################################################*/ 

div.actualite_homepage{
	width:620px;
	text-align:center;
	clear: both;
}

div.actualite_homepage fieldset {
	padding:15px;
	border:1px solid #649872;
	-moz-border-radius:0.4em;
}
div.actualite_homepage legend {
	font-size:18px;
	font-weight:bold;
	color:#5C8C66;
}

div.actualite_homepage legend.legend-droite {
	float:right;/*** positionne l'intitulé à droite sous IE ***/
	text-align:right;
	margin-left:580px;/*** positionne l'intitulé à droite sous firefox ***/
}


div.actualite_homepage .description{
	font-size:12px;
	color:#000;
	text-align:left;
	font-family: Verdana, Geneva, sans-serif;
}

div.actualite_homepage .img_gauche{
	float:left;
	margin-right: 20px;
}

div.actualite_homepage .img_gauche img {
	border:1px solid #000;
}

div.actualite_homepage .img_droite{
	float:right;
	margin:0 4px 0 20px;
}

div.actualite_homepage .img_droite img {
	border:1px solid #000;
}

div.actualite_homepage .bouton-plusdetail {
	margin-top:15px;
	text-align:right;
	clear:both;
}

/*######################################## Generale Actu ######################################################*/ 

div.actualite{
	width:600px;
	text-align:center;
	clear: both;
	margin: 20px auto 10px!important;/* pour centrer sous firefox*/
	margin: 20px 0px 10px 50px;/* Pour centrer sous IE*/
}

.actualite fieldset {
	padding:15px;
	border:1px solid #FFFFFF;

	-moz-border-radius:0.4em;
}
.actualite legend {
	font-size:18px;
	font-weight:bold;
	color:#FFFFFF;
}

.actualite legend.legend-droite {
	float:right;/*** positionne l'intitulé à droite sous IE ***/
	text-align:right;
	margin-left:580px;/*** positionne l'intitulé à droite sous firefox ***/
}

.img_gauche{
	float:left;
	margin-right: 20px;
}

.img_gauche img {
	border:1px solid #000;
}

.img_droite{
	float:right;
	margin:0 4px 0 20px;
}

.img_droite img {
	border:1px solid #000;
}

.contenu{
	
}

.contenu_vt{
	float:left;
	width:100%;
}

.hr-actu {
	clear:both;
	margin-top: 10px;
	visibility:hidden;
}

.description{
	color:#FFFFFF;
	text-align:left;
	font: 12px Verdana, Geneva, sans-serif;
}

.bouton-plusdetail {
	margin-top:15px;
	text-align:right;
	clear:both;
}

/*######################################## plus de détails ######################################################*/
div.actualite_plus{
	margin: 20px auto!important;/* Pour centrer sous firefox*/
	/*margin: 20px 0px 0px 50px;/* Pour centrer sous IE*/
	clear:both;
	padding:5px;
	width:600px;
	text-align:left;
}

div.actualite_plus .description{
	color:#FFFFFF;
	text-align:left;
	font: 12px Verdana, Geneva, sans-serif;
}

.actualite_plus fieldset {
	padding:10px;
	border:1px solid #FFFFFF;

	-moz-border-radius:0.4em;/*** Sous firefox uniquement arrondis l'encadrement ***/
	margin-bottom: 10px;
}

.actualite_plus legend {
	font-size:18px;
	font-weight:bold;
	color:#FFFFFF;
}

div.actualite_plus .description div.image { /*** div contenant la 1ere vignette du plus de details ****/
	 float:left;
	 padding: 5px;
	 margin-right: 10px;
}

#photos-actu {
	margin:10px auto;
	text-align:center;
	width:518px;
	clear:both;
}

.thumbwrapper {
	float: left;
	clear:right;
	height: 120px;
	width: 120px;
	padding: 5px;
	background: #fff;
	margin: 4px;
	border: 1px solid #AFAB8E;
	text-align: center;
}

#date-actu {
	text-align:center;
	font-weight:bold;
	font-size:11px;
	font-style:italic;
}

.retour {
	float:right;
	margin-top:10px;
	clear:both;
}

/********************************* Actualités Verticales *************************************/

div.actualite-verticale {
	padding-top:20px;
	width:260px;
	text-align:center;
	float:left;
	margin: 10px 10px 10px 80px;
}

.actualite-verticale fieldset {
	padding:10px;
	-moz-border-radius:0.4em;/*** Sous firefox uniquement arrondis l'encadrement ***/
		
}
.actualite-verticale legend {
	font-size:18px;
	font-weight:bold;
	color:#FFF;
}

.actualite-verticale legend.legend-droite {
	float:right;/*** positionne l'intitulé à droite sous IE ***/
	text-align:right;
	margin-left:80px;/*** positionne l'intitulé à droite sous firefox ***/
}
		
.actualite-verticale fieldset div.image a img   { /*** Bordure de la 1ere vignette du plus de details ****/
	border:1px solid #fff;
}

.hr-actu {
	clear:both;
	margin-top: 10px;
	visibility:hidden;
}


actualite-verticale .description{
	font-size:12px;
	color:#FFF;
	text-align:left;
	font-family: Verdana, Geneva, sans-serif;
}

